  • Claim: Bill Clinton Collected $50K Per Month From MF Global

    12/06/2011 4:39:41 AM PST · by DeaconBenjamin · 11 replies
    Human Events ^ | 12/05/2011 | by Neil W. McCabe
    A former MF Global employee accused former president William J. Clinton of collecting $50,000 per month through his Teneo advisory firm in the months before the brokerage careened towards its Halloween filing for Chapter 11 bankruptcy. Teneo was hired by MF Global’s former CEO Jon S. Corzine to improve his image and to enhance his connections with Clinton’s political family, said the employee, who asked that his name be withheld because he feared retribution. “They were supposed to be helping Corzine improve his image as a CEO—I guess you can tell how that went,” he said.   • Jon-Bubba twist (Clinton's profitable consulting work for MF Global)

    12/06/2011 2:44:59 AM PST · by Cincinatus' Wife · 8 replies
    New York Post ^ | December 6, 2011 | JOSH MARGOLIN
    FRIEND$ AT THE TOP: Former President Bill Clinton and British ex-Prime Minister Tony Blair both sit on the advisory board of Teneo Holdings, which was paid at least $625,000 to do public-relations and financial-consulting work for Jon Corzine’s failed brokerage, MF Global. ....Clinton spokesman Matt McKenna said “President Clinton does not advise clients on the firm’s behalf.” Clinton does make money from Teneo, but has declined to disclose the sum. Corzine and the former president have been close for years.
